RFP-SSLED-006-Study of SSLED Demonstration Projects Implementation Plan and Evaluation/Supporting System 

The subcontract is to develop the implementation plan of SSLED demonstration projects, conducting the research on its evaluation system, and supporting the implementation of demonstration projects.

Dear Sir/Madam,
 
The United Nations Development Programme (UNDP) hereby invites you to submit your proposal to this RFP for Technical Assistance and Advisory Service on Enabling Solid State Lighting Market Transformation & Promotion of Light Emitting Diode Lighting project.

 

Attached please find the detailed Request for Proposal. 
 
Your Proposal should be submitted in accordance with the requirements and procedure as set out in this RFP. Interested bidders are requested to send confirmation letter to SSLED Project Management Office (PMO) by email and indicate whether you intend to submit a proposal, no later than November 30, 2018 at 5:00 p.m. Sub-contract proposals should be submitted to SSLED PMO before 5:00 pm, December 10, 2018 (Beijing time). Five copies of the Proposal (including technical and financial proposals) are required. Please carefully read the TOR for sub-contract and Request for Proposal (RFP) of SSLED project. Any discrepancy with TOR or RFP could result in a rejection. No matter succeed or not, the submitted proposal will not be returned.
